Since it has been introduced in mid-90 s,Agile Development methodology has been growing for more than 20 years.During the decades,the agile methodology has been gradually accepted by the various sizes and types of development team.Different from the waterfall model based on the traditional software development methodology,agile methodology extended the idea of iterative development,emphasized the adaptability and people-oriented,by which made up the significant shortage of the traditional software development model which is not able to respond to changing business needs in a timely manner.The PFS Cold Chain Logistics system project has developed a strategy for using agile development models in the face of the uncertainties in the large number of requirements arising from complex and immature business processes,as well as the tight timeline for system go-live requirements.However,for the long-term high-risk projects as of the cold chain system project,the implicit risk management method of the agile development methodology is not able to meet the needs of management and audit.On the other hand,due to differences in management methodology,the traditional risk management process and agile development cannot be simply incorporated.In order to solve the contradiction between the agile development methodology and the risk management process in the PFS project,this paper deeply studied the characteristics of agile development and traditional risk management process,based on the four major risk sources of agile development: technology,demand,project management and personnel,with the practice in the real project,this paper presented a set of effective risk management approach for agile development projects,including What / Why method,risk statement,risk multiple,risk expected monetary value,risk dashboard and burn-down chart.This practice not only implemented the agile value of product over document and cooperation over management,but also in line with the risk management requirement of quickly and effectively controls the risk.The main contributions of this article to agile project management are:1)Introduced What/Why method,daily stand-up meeting,risk dashboard and risk burn-down chart to manage the risk identification and monitoring process in the agile project.By these approaches,risk management becomes a teamwork rather than a project manager's individual task,by which reduced the management pressure for project manager and promoted the team spirit for all team members.2)Introduced to risk multiplier and expected monetary value method to quantify the risk impact of agile projects,in order to carry out risk management activities more efficiently,and suspect cost inefficient investment on risk management activities at the earliest possible,therefore those non-productive work can be reduce eliminated.3)Apply agile thinking to the risk management to simplify the process.In the PFS project,the project team spent only 10% effort but archived 85% result compare with the traditional risk management approach,by practicing the approach presented in this article.
